National Day Belo 2011 and GMM Children

 2oth May in Cameroon is always celebrated every year as National Day. This is re-unification day when East and West Cameroon voted in a referendum. It has been no one day in Cameroon for all the people.

 

   

 

Img_0034

The children we sponsor joined the rest of the children to match and make the day. There has been choral singing and traditional dances. The day has one important message for Cameroonians. They have to feel like one despite the differences.

Visiting the Elementary School Jinkfuin, 2011

  

Elementary_sch_jinkfuin

Elementary_sch_jinkfuin_4

The elementary school Jinkfuin was founded to meet the needs of needy children who found it difficult to receive proper education elsewhere. The school has met the needs of several children. Recently we met a needs assessment of the pupils. Needed are uniforms, books, shoes and sponsorship for the next academic year. We have been glad to receive Christina Clover from the UK. She is a partner with GMMAFRICA and her organization COMMIT2AFRICA has done a lot in Cameroon. Christina has donated books, school material and seral other stuff to the school. The teachers also received some bags and stuff from Christina.
